Aim at new tracks and achieve new breakthroughs in future industries

With just millimeter-sized artificially cultivated brain-like tissues, robots can make autonomous decisions and navigate obstacles. This futuristic scenario of "biological center + mechanical control" has become a reality in the laboratory of Tianjin University.

This on-chip brain-computer interface intelligent interaction system, led by the Haihe Laboratory team specializing in brain-computer interaction and human-machine integration, and collaboratively developed by teams including the Southern University of Science and Technology, is capable of achieving "thought control" through cell-driven mechanisms. Professor Li Xiaohong from the Tianjin University School of Medicine stated that the team is currently focusing on optimizing the technology and its practical application.

Just one kilometer away from the laboratory, at the research and development base of Heyuan Biotechnology Co., Ltd., the slowly swaying bioreactors are nurturing the hope of survival for blood cancer patients.

As a company focusing on cell therapy, Heyuan Biology has had two domestically produced CAR-T drug indications approved for marketing since its establishment over seven years ago. Lulu Lu, the founder and CEO of Heyuan Biology, is full of confidence for the future: "In the new year, the company will deeply cultivate in aspects such as capacity expansion and advancing global layout."

In recent years, Tianjin has accelerated its layout of future industries, continuously investing in specialized fields such as synthetic biology and brain-computer interfaces. It has been approved to establish 29 national key laboratories and 7 Haihe laboratories in areas like cell ecology, advanced computing, and key software. The total number of national and ministerial-level innovation platforms has reached nearly 280. Nowadays, Tianjin is continuously making new breakthroughs in key technological fields such as intelligent computing chips, cell and gene therapy.

Moreover, Tianjin is rich in scientific and educational resources. The Tiankai High-Tech Education and Innovation Park, which has been vigorously developed, accelerates the transformation of scientific and technological achievements and the incubation of technology enterprises, with a total of over 4,500 registered enterprises.

"Tianjin will seize the opportunity presented by the expansion of the Beijing (Beijing-Tianjin-Hebei) International Science and Technology Innovation Center, focus on the deep integration of scientific and technological innovation with industrial innovation, strengthen the awareness of breaking through difficulties, systematically promote progress, and plan and implement a series of reform measures, major projects, and innovative tasks. This will help us make a good start and lay a solid foundation for the '15th Five-Year Plan'," said Cui Zhenping, Director of the Tianjin Science and Technology Bureau.

Build new clusters, and emerging industries will accumulate new momentum

"The completion of Lenovo (Tianjin) Innovation Park is of extraordinary significance to Lenovo's development in Tianjin," said Dai Jingtong, Vice President of Lenovo Group and General Manager of China Platform. The commissioning of the park marks the completion of a key move in the group's strategic layout in Tianjin, forming an ecosystem of "one headquarters, two parks, and four centers".

Lenovo Group has also jointly formulated the "Three-Year Production Value Doubling Plan" with the Tianjin Port Free Trade Zone, where the park is located, striving to achieve a production value breakthrough of 30 billion yuan for the Lenovo (Tianjin) Innovation Industrial Park by 2028.

Not long ago, good news also came from Tianjin Yunyao Aerospace Technology Co., Ltd., a commercial meteorological satellite enterprise: the ship energy efficiency data management docking system it developed passed the acceptance inspection of the China Classification Society and joined the data alliance of the ship and ocean engineering industry. "This is another highlight moment for the company," said Li Fenghui, the company's chairman.

This is attributed to the effective measures introduced by Tianjin, which focus on industrial chains. Tianjin has jointly cultivated "six chains" and issued investment attraction plans for six industrial chain maps, including hydrogen energy and biomedicine. It has also jointly established "five clusters" and taken the lead in cultivating a new generation of information technology application innovation clusters, collaborating to build five industrial clusters in Beijing-Tianjin-Hebei, including life health and integrated circuits. Data shows that during the "14th Five-Year Plan" period, the output value of Tianjin's emerging industries accounted for 30% of the proportion of above-scale industries.

Beads string together to form a chain, and strengths gather to form a group. Nowadays, Tianjin is accelerating the formation of an aerospace industry development pattern represented by large aircraft, helicopters, drones, large rockets, satellites, and space stations, known as the "three aircraft, one rocket, one satellite, and one space station" model. With a series of innovation carriers such as the Blood Research Institute, Pharmaceutical Research Institute, and Industrial Biotechnology Institute, Tianjin's biomedical industry, which gathers a number of industry leaders like Tasly, Hongri Pharmaceutical, and Novo Nordisk, is rapidly emerging

"Tianjin will adhere to high-end development, focus on improving the modern industrial system, persist in stabilizing growth, adjusting structure, grasping innovation, and cultivating momentum, and continue to promote the optimization and upgrading of industrial structure," said Xia Qinglin, Director of the Tianjin Municipal Bureau of Industry and Information Technology.

Take the path of transformation, and traditional industries will be rejuvenated

Inside the workshop of the Tianjin Intelligent Manufacturing Base of CNOOC Engineering, a scene distinct from traditional production methods immediately catches the eye: huge welding machines are working "intently", with only welding sparks visible and no smoke or dust; in the area, there are few workers, and automatic guided transport vehicles and gantry cranes have become the protagonists

This "smart factory" with multiple intelligent workshops has witnessed the evolution of traditional industrial development concepts in Tianjin. As the Deputy General Manager of Tianjin Intelligent Manufacturing Branch of Offshore Oil Engineering Co., Ltd., Wang Jinyuan has a more authoritative voice on this matter. Through the introduction of intelligent equipment and lean energy management and control, the entire factory can save more than 3 million kWh of electricity, 7,000 cubic meters of water, and reduce carbon emissions by more than 2,000 tons throughout the year.

"Di Yang" brand wool yarn is a time-honored Chinese brand founded by patriotic industrialist Song Fenqing in Tianjin in 1932. This brand's products are owned by Tianjin Textile Group (Holdings) Co., Ltd. Upon entering the "Di Yang" smart manufacturing workshop, one is greeted by a refreshing experience, from automatic garment cutting machines to intelligent hanging systems, the smart production line is truly eye-opening.

"We have created a lifestyle aesthetics space for Di Yang, allowing traditional time-honored brands to radiate new vitality and productivity in the age of intelligence," said Ge Chuanbing, Chairman of Tianjin Textile Group.

The wool yarn production line has undergone intelligent transformation, and a new automated ink bag production workshop has been established for ostrich ink... The "digital and smart revitalization" of time-honored brands is a microcosm of Tianjin's "digital and real integration". In the first half of 2025, the revenue of Tianjin's core digital economy industries increased by 12.8% year-on-year.

Currently, Tianjin boasts 243 national-level green manufacturing units, and 12 key industrial chains, including information technology and innovation, integrated circuits, and the Internet of Vehicles, are accelerating their transformation towards high-end, intelligent, and green development, continuously enhancing industrial competitiveness.

Xia Qinglin said that in the future, Tianjin will continue to take "artificial intelligence + manufacturing" as the main line, deepen the application of digital technology empowerment, and promote the deep integration of informatization and industrialization.
